Google Calendar lets you organize your schedule and share events with co-workers and friends. With Google's free online calendar, it's easy to keep track of your daily schedule.
Typefully is a social media scheduling app for creators and teams that write content for X, LinkedIn, Threads, Bluesky and Mastodon.
